We had an up-link track for Pioneer 10 last week and a down-link
track with Spain about 22 hours and 24 minutes later. Spain saw the
down-link but was unable to lock up on telemetry. It was about -183
dbm down and below their noise threshold coming at them from an
elevation of about 26 degrees above the horizon.

Goldstone had radiated a carrier for the uplink at about 326 KW and
it appears that Pioneer 10's transmitter power may be somewhat less
than 8 watts for the return broadcast.

Maybe after 30 years is getting a bit tired. Will wait and see if
another track can be arranged early 2003.

>1. PURPOSE:
>The purpose of this briefing message is to provide the station
>with the approximate times for acquiring the PN10 spacecraft
>coherent 2-Way downlink signal.
>
>2. OBJECTIVE:
>DSS-63 is to acquire the PN10 spacecraft 2-Way coherent downlink
>signal and flow telemetry to project at the beginning of track (BOT).
>
>3. INFORMATION:
>On DOY 339, DSS-14 performed an uplink into the PN10 spacecraft
>in order for DSS-63 to acquire the coherent downlink signal on DOY 340.
>
>The Pioneer 10 signal is only present when the spacecraft is in
>the coherent mode.

>6. SEQUENCE OF EVENTS:
>It is not expected that the station will be able to lock onto the
>1-Way downlink signal.
>The prime objective is to lock up to the 2-Way coherent downlink signal
>and flow 16kb/s telemtry.
>
>RTLT 22:24:07 (approximate time, check current predicts for actual RTLT)
>
> 340/0225z Start of precal
>
> 340/0255z BOT - D/L ACQ 2 Way
> (approx. time for 2-Way is 034827z)
>
> 340/0600z EOT (O/L approx. 055407z from 2-Way)
